[ANNOUNCE] [WIP] Media Player Widget
 
2 Attachment(s)
To the N900 users: Check the section.

Warning: This is a beta.

Hi,

I like the media player applet on the N900 and after seeing Nicolai Hess's replacement widget, I thought it would be great if we could have something similar. So I thought it would perhaps be possible to port it over to the N800. I'm no programmer (patches certainly welcome!) and GUIs are also not my forte, so any GUI code will have to be stolen from nicolai.

Here's the result:
http://i.imgur.com/TStLm.png

Features:
  • Play/Pause the currently playing track in the Media Player. If the Media Player is not running, pressing it will start the Media Player (in the wrong place, but still...)
  • Go to the next/previous track in the playlist
  • See the name of the MP3 file if the ID3 information is missing (Now Playing Notifier couldn't do this)


Limitations:
  • Pressing the next/previous button when a song is not playing will switch to the track but will also start playing. Unfortunately I don't know how to circumvent this, short of sleeping for a few seconds if the button's pressed while the media player is paused. Annoying!
  • The media player needs to be running. Have no plans to make the widget independent at all. libmetalayer is closed, for one
  • Extending on the above: You need to initially start playing in the media player before the applet's buttons will have any effect. If the song is stopped in the media player (not paused), then, again, the applet's buttons will not do anything

I've attached a tarball of the files to unpack to / (sorry, but I still need to learn how to create DEBs!) and the source. If you wish to build it, you'll need to copy /usr/lib/libmediaplayer* to your DIABLO_ARMEL target

Thanks to Nicolai Hess for the GUI code without which this wouldn't certainly have been possible and to Faheem Pervez for his/her Now Playing Notifier for some of the D-Bus stuff

Re: [ANNOUNCE] [WIP] Media Player Widget
 
First post updated.

Changes:
* Correctly launch Media Player (read: go to the view it was last on) when pressing the label
* Allow playing when the Media Player is closed but Now Playing is populated. NOTE: This feature is a hack. Due to Media Player being closed-source, I had to implement this in a very messy way. If you launch the media player having started a track from the applet, it will pause and only start playing after about ~6 seconds (about the time it takes to bring up the main window). It's extremely hacking and race-condition prone but it's the only way I could implement this as the Media Player would not update itself and go out of sync otherwise. Also: The CPU's speed will drop down to 330MHz when playing a track. The only way to get it to go back to 400 is by *stopping* the track. This applet doesn't do that - it pauses the track. To get it to stop, you have to bring up the media player yourself
